    BCS predictions

    COLLEGE FOOTBALL '07: Crystal ball: USC vs. Texas for title

    By RALPH D. RUSSO, AP College Football Writer
    August 11, 2007

    The BCS national championship game moves to New Orleans this season. Here's who'll be there and at the other Bowl Championship Series games -- maybe.

    BCS national championship game, Jan. 7 in New Orleans

    Southern California vs. Texas


    A rematch of the classic Rose Bowl title game from two seasons, but with no Vince Young to keep the Trojans for winning it all.

    Orange Bowl, Jan. 3 in Miami

    Virginia Tech vs. West Virginia


    The Hokies will have the nation's best defense east of Los Angeles, and the Mountaineers will have the best offense with Pat White and Steve Slaton.

    Fiesta Bowl, Jan. 2 in Glendale, Ariz.

    Florida vs. Wisconsin


    After going 12-1 and no BCS last year, Badgers get there this time. This is how defending champion Gators rebuild.

    Sugar Bowl, Jan. 1 in New Orleans

    LSU vs. TCU


    The Tigers might be a little disappointed with a second straight trip down state. The Horned Frogs are this year's BCS buster -- they get there with one loss, falling to Texas.

    Rose Bowl, Jan. 1 in Pasadena, Calif.

    California vs. Michigan


    The Bears get to the Rose Bowl for the first time since 1959. The Wolverines get there for fourth time in five years, but this time they win it.
